Descending from Ravelli fixed bivouac
Descending from Ravelli fixed bivouac in the Invergnan basin, along the panoramic edge of the moraine.
In the background from left: Punta Maurin 3226m, Pointes de Ormelune (East 3252m, Central 3231m, West or Archeboc 3278m), Col du Mont 2639m, Gran Becca du Mont 3214m.
